I have a fully working setup.
In order to be useful for my personal budget management though I need some program to scan receipts and invoices via camera or pdf, to be honest.
Nonetheless. I am from germany and I successfully integrated sync with multiple bank accounts via aquafinance. I can pull down and automatically categorize transactions and even issue transfers.
There are more reasons i did not fully commit yet:
I have no automatic backup configured.
I do not have an designated desktop-pc yet. Having all this important data on a mobile device is insecure imo.
I have no _real_ usecase to apply double-checked accounting (hopefully this is the correct term).
Nonetheless, it's great.
If one had a tax-guy I guess it is even more beneficial.
